Objective By testing the HTERT expression of all ages Chinese corneal limbal basal cells and transparent corneal epithelium cells to research the possibility to act as the sign of corneal limbal stem cell, to know the correlativity between the replicativity ability of Chinese corneal limbal stem cell and aging, to see the physiological property of corneal limbal stem cell, to post the cause of ocular surface disease, to provide basis for clinical diagnosis and therapy.Methods Collecting corneal limbal basal cells and transparent corneal epithelium cells of all ages Chinese, taking out RNA, using RNA as templet, adding HTERT special primer, processing RT-PCR amplication, characterizing the HTERT of all samples, then measuring the HTERT quantity of positive specimen, finally doing statistical analysis to all datum.Results In all corneal limbal basal cells HTERT is positive whereas in all transparent corneal epithelium cells HTERT is negative. Fixing quantify of all postive species. The average of all ages are 2.592,3.165,3.433,3.685,3.392,3.563,3.315,3.380, there isn′t any statistical significance (P=0.96).Conclusions The expression of HTERT can act as the sign of the corneal limbus stem cell; It doesn′t alter in all ages; The replicative ability of Chinese corneal limbal stem cell does not change with aging.
